What are some common challenges a CGSB Technician RT 2 might face when performing radiographic testing in the field?

A CGSB Technician RT 2 often encounters challenges such as working in confined or difficult-to-access locations, dealing with varying weather conditions when testing outdoors, and ensuring strict adherence to safety protocols due to radiation hazards. Additionally, interpreting complex radiographic images accurately and documenting results precisely require a high level of attention to detail. Collaboration with other NDT professionals and site staff is essential to coordinate testing schedules and maintain compliance with industry standards.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a CGSB Technician RT 2, and why are they important?

To excel as a CGSB Technician RT 2, you need a solid understanding of nondestructive testing (NDT) principles, especially radiographic testing, and must hold a Canadian General Standards Board (CGSB) Level 2 Radiographic Testing certification. Experience with radiographic inspection equipment, film interpretation, and compliance with safety regulations is crucial. Strong attention to detail,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ication are valuable soft skills in this role. These competencies ensure accurate detection of material flaws and adherence to safety and quality standards in industrial environments.

What are CGSB Technician RT 2?

A CGSB Technician RT 2 is a non-destructive testing (NDT) professional who is certified to Level 2 in Radiographic Testing (RT) according to the Canadian General Standards Board (CGSB) standards. These technicians use radiographic methods, such as X-rays or gamma rays, to inspect materials and structures for internal flaws without causing damage. Level 2 certification allows them to set up and calibrate equipment, conduct tests, interpret results, and supervise Level 1 technicians. Their work is essential in industries like construction, manufacturing, and oil & gas to ensure the safety and integrity of components.

Primary Responsibilities:
• Perform nondestructive testing using certified methods in accordance with TEAM procedures, client specifications, and applicable codes.
• Accurately interpret, evaluate, and document test results using proper forms, digital systems, or reporting platforms.
• Supervise and guide NDT Assistants and support personnel during field operations.
• Calibrate and operate NDT equipment and related tools safely and effectively.
• Coordinate with project managers and clients regarding job scope, access, and results.
• Maintain detailed and timely records including reports, time sheets, and safety documentation.
• Ensure proper radiation safety practices (where applicable), including the use of dosimetry and area barricading.
• Adhere to TEAM's Life Critical Expectations and all site-specific safety protocols.
• Uphold industry codes and TEAM's standards of professionalism, integrity, and quality.
Preferred Qualifications:
• Multiple NDT Level II certifications or ASNT/PCN/CGSB equivalencies.
• API 510/570/653, CWI, AMPP or other advanced certifications.
• Radiation Safety Training / IRRSP or State Industrial Radiographer Card (if applicable to RT).
• Familiarity with digital reporting systems or NDT data software.
• Prior experience working in refineries, petrochemical plants, pipeline projects, or fabrication shops.
• Current TWIC, OSHA 10/30, or other industry-standard safety certifications.
